Wisconsin Supreme Court refuses to release voter records sought by conservative activist

The Wisconsin Supreme Court on Tuesday rejected an attempt by a conservative activist to obtain guardianship records in an effort to find ineligible voters in the presidential battleground state.The case has been winding its way through the courts for years and stems from attempts by conservative...
Key takeaway The case has been winding its way through the courts for years and stems from attempts by conservatives to overturn President Joe Biden's victory in Wisconsin over President Donald Trump in 2020.
